About this ebook

When Hank, Slim, Drover, and Little Alfred head over to the Hodge’s place to feed the cattle, Hank encounters the weirdest cat he’s ever seen. Then, when Hank gets bumped out of the back of the Cammo-Stealth army truck, Mary D. Cat is the only one around to help keep Rip and Snort at bay. Will Slim realize Hank is missing in action? Is Mary D. Cat really a vampire? Or could it be--gulp--that she’s a good cat after all?

    This is my first Hank the cowdog adventure and it was so funny I don't plan for it to be the last. Hank is not the most truthful hero to be found in literature, but that just adds to the humor. I enjoyed his malapropisms and outright mangling of words. His 'Ode to a Mother Skunk' song was definitely better than the coyotes' 'The Cannibal Way'. Hank's dream involving a beautiful collie and a wheel of cheese was good for chuckles. I felt sorry for Mary D Cat at first (Hank's attempt to make her feel better after he made her cry made me laugh aloud), but she comes into her own later in the book. (Never mind the cover -- she's described as a calico in the book.) This is definitely an adventure adults and children can enjoy.
